uPVC Windows

UPVC is a well-liked option for windows for homes. They are easy to maintain and offer an excellent energy efficiency. They are also less difficult than wood windows to clean. UPVC windows are also available in a variety of styles and colors, so you can choose one that best suits your home. UPVC is made up of unplasticized polyvinylchloride. It's a durable material that requires little maintenance and is resistant to sunlight and water. uPVC windows are also less porous than wood, which reduces cost and also protects against water infiltration.

Patio doors

Patio doors are a fantastic way to let in sunlight and create a seamless transition between your home and the outside. They are offered as swinging or sliding doors in a variety of sizes, colors and handles. Fiberglass patio doors are strong and durable and can endure extreme weather conditions. They also expand and contract very little, which makes them extremely energy efficient. They also resist rot and have an integrated shade for additional privacy and security.

Another popular type of patio door is the French door, which is a set of hinged doors that stretch across the majority of the height of the frame. They are an alternative to sliding doors. They can also be fitted with glass panels that span across either the top or bottom of the frame based on your design preference. They are often used in traditional homes but are also a great addition to modern design styles as well.
